Greetings everyone,

I just got a PSR500 yesterday and I have been playing around with it <really dig that it can do ESK>. I set up all the sites for SA/BEXAR and put in the TG's for BCFA. Now BCFA DISP shows as 14-026 in the database however I do not receive any traffic on thisTG a wildcard seach has BCFA DISP comming in on 000-01. has anyone else with a PSR 500 or 600 noticed this? and is the real id suppoed to be 14-026? or did they change TG's? Also this is on the TOPPERWEIN site as this is the closest and strongest signal for me GOLD only decodes at about 40%


thank you in advance for any input

Welcome to the Bexar County PSR contingent!

I have not really messed with my 600 too much, but my understanding is is that you won't be able to get BCFA DISP and BCFA OPS because they are patched, all of the other TGs - access through FG4 work fine. I have the VHF portions of BCFA DISP (Fire Alarm) and BCFA OPS (Tac 3) the above referenced TGs and AMR in 1 scanlist. With a decent outdoor antenna, it works very well.

As far as 14-026, that is the talk group on SAFD's radios for BCFA DISP, I believe.

If you find another way to locate BCFA DISP and OPS on the 800 mhz system, please let me know! BTW I am also looking for the BCFA EMS TG.

Thank you for the Welcome!

Ok a little further investigation reveals what I was suspecting and you mentioned 000-01 is indeed a patch to 14-026 as told by Unitrunker and the patch appears to change as well.. as of right now the new Patch id is 000-03 and ops is patched to 000-05 also of note they are also patched to SAFD 2-N right now as well..

in theory you could create objects for each patch id logged.. while it would use a few blocks.. it would be a way to ensure getting them on the 800 vs the scratchy reception on vhf.


Out of curiosity what did you program you 600 with? I bought ARC-5o0 and was not impresed with the way it displayed objects, which is suprising as I have had great experiences with all my other arc programs. I opted to try out WIN-500 , and so far I am happy with Don's program.

I have both registered copies of the latest ARC500 and WIN500. They are both excellent stand alone software packages. I happen to enjoy the best of both worlds. I like ARC's database and GUI are superior, but WIN500's spec tweaking abilities/ease of 'hacking' is superior. I also like the interaction I have had with DonS in my efforts towards hosting a radio feed, the ARC500 software does not have native remote control/monitor capabilities, WIN500 does. From what I have seen, DonS' support is very timely and second to none. This is not intended as a slam to Gommert at Butel (creator of ARC software) but I've been online with DonS at all hours of the day and night. His passion for the hobby and support is that awesome!

I often find myself modifying the scanner's program, which I refer to as a codeplug out of habit. In one application I will make a change, save it and upload it to the radio, close that program, open the other, download the radio and save it in the other program and vice versa. That way both programs have the latest 'codeplug.'
